One way is to have body style of text-align:center then specify a
fixed width for your div. This will center all content
however so you
need a style on the div: text-align:left.
This (unfortunately) is NOT the correct way to do it! This
is broken in various browsers.
Try this in both Firefox and IE and you'll see what I mean.
---code---
<html>
<head>
<style type="text/css">
body {
text-align: center;
}
.centeredDiv {
width: 80%;
text-align: left;
border: 1px solid #666666;
}
</style>
</head>
<body>
<div class="centeredDiv">
<p>Hello!</p>
</div>
</body>
</html>
---code---
The div does NOT "center" align at all! There is actually no
simple way of "centering" content using cross-browser CSS in
XHTML (wouldn't it be nice if there was).
For more info on how to "center" properly, take a look at this:
http://www.sitepoint.com/forums/printthread.php?t=213250
There are many and varied CSS things out there, but the basic
idea is that using:
margin: 0px auto;
will center a div in Firefox (and most others) and for IE you do this:
body {
text-align: center;
}
#container {
margin-left: auto;
margin-right: auto;
text-align: left;
}
This isn't entirely perfect, but works a darn site better
than what was previously emailed and works in Firefox!
